What Are AI Brand Mentions?

AI brand mentions happen when:
– An AI assistant names your business in a response.
– A generative engine writes about your product.
– A chatbot highlights your services.

Imagine asking ChatGPT, “Who’s best at local SEO?” and it says, “We suggest Maggie’s AutoBlog for quick blog generation.” Boom—an AI brand mention.

These aren’t your typical backlinks or citations. They’re live, real-time endorsements woven into AI narratives.

Practical Steps to Leverage AI Brand Mentions

Ready to jump in? Here’s a quick action plan:

  1. Audit your current AI presence
    – Use the Visibility Tracking tool.
    – List all AI platforms mentioning your brand.

  2. Optimise your content
    – Focus on topics AI loves (e.g., “small business SEO”).
    – Update old posts with fresh data and examples.

  3. Encourage AI citations
    – Publish detailed case studies.
    – Offer unique insights or data sets.

  4. Monitor competitor mentions
    – See where they’re winning.
    – Fill gaps in your content strategy.

  5. Iterate and refine
    – Check reports weekly.
    – Adjust keywords and angle based on AI feedback.

Metrics That Matter

Keep an eye on:
– Number of AI mentions per week.
– Click-through rate from AI referrals.
– Changes in organic rankings.
– Sentiment and context of mentions.

This mix of quantitative and qualitative data is rare. Most SEO tools only show part of the picture.
